How Workforce Wearable Data Is Impacting Worker Safety Today!

As the world around us becomes more and more connected and data-driven, companies have the potential to harness valuable information to benefit their businesses and workers. This session will discuss how wearable safety technology, machine learning, AI and cloud computing are helping safety leaders gain valuable insight into understanding workplace risks, keeping workers safe, and mitigating hazards before incidents and claims occur. Case studies from deployments of wearables in a variety of industrial environments will be examined and examples provided of how the data gathered from wearables has led to; work changes and process improvements, environmental hazards detected, uncovering harmful human motion, and positively impacting safety culture while respecting employee privacy.

Key Takeaways.

1. How wearable technology provides a unique means of gathering relevant EHS data while respecting employee privacy.

2. How machine learning & AI are being used to identify high-risk safety trends.

3. How analytics intelligence can be provided to safety leaders in an easy-to-understand format with actionable advice before incidents happen.

4. How T.R.U.E. Leading Indicators to Hazards & Risk help companies reduce risks and workers’ compensation claims.

5. Case studies with findings and insights around; process improvements, environmental hazards detected, uncovering harmful human motion, and positively impacting safety culture.
